The Lykos Family is a family of primarily dogs and wolfdogs, predominantly staying around the AREA and AREA areas. They are largely the descendents of father Drak Lykos and mother Characters. They tend to name their children 'dark' names derived from darker, more gothic words (such as Drak, Chaos, Daemon, etc). Many of the Lykos children were adopted or stolen.

3.  Defining Features

The Lykos family is generally very violent and chaotic; many family members are driven by their own desires, such as greed, lust, power, and bloodthirst. Though caring and close-knit with each other, they tend to be very hostile towards others.

3.1  Physical Features

Most members of the family thicker, denser fur and blue or green eyes. Many are thin and lanky, with longer wolf-like tails and perky ears. Thin snouts and prominent eyebrows and claws are common. Fur color usually ranges from darker browns to lighter blacks and greys.

4.  History

The Lykos family line was started when Drak Lykos grew, left his parents, and started his own family line. He rejected their ideas of peace and harmony, ever stuck in his rebellious, violent phase. Drak believed in living and fighting for yourself and your own values, and letting your desires and ambitions guide you without regard for others you don't know. He taught this way of life to Characters, who became his mate and the mother of the first generation of Lykos.
